Curled Twisted Walking Stick
People who hike or may require assistance while walking often enjoy creating a truly unique walking stick. It's pretty easy to do and would make a great project for scouts!
Here's what to do:
Locate a stick that you would like to use as your walking stick. It can be just about any size that works for you.
Once you have located a stick with the unique curled or twisted look you want, cut the stick to length and sand the appropriate amount of bark from the stick.
Apply up to four coats of oil based polyurethane.
Drill a small hole one 1" from the top of the stick and install a leather strap with beads. Also, install a rubber tip to protect the bottom of the walking stick.
